<p><strong>Fundraising – Old Ways with New Media</strong></p>
<p>Let’s talk about the Summer of Social Good and Twestival—all good-intentioned attempts to raise money via social media and in person.  I believe there is a new generation of potential donors. They want to network (in person or virtually), are immensely comfortable using social media, quick communication and updates feed them.  Traditional fundraising is high-touch, verbose and stuffy. We are still sending mail while these folks have electronic billing and probably receive little hard copy of anything via snail mail.</p>
<p>Convert traditional event leadership into virtual event leadership</p>
<p>* Take a look at the fans and friends on your organization Facebook and Twitter accounts<br />
* Identify those with many followers and friends<br />
o 500-1,000+ –you want power users<br />
* Review their updates, comments, friends, pages, causes, groups–see if there is a link to your organization<br />
o Honestly, Facebook and Twitter can provide the best insight to a supporter we have ever had! Prospect research is great, but through these profiles and all the information they provide we can learn a lot about a person.<br />
* Contact the power users and ask them to lead your campaign on Twitter, Facebook, web<br />
o Using the power of their network to invite people to support your organization<br />
o Ask for their advice on outreach – see what ideas they have</p>
<p>Remember:</p>
<p>* “If you want money, ask for advice. If you want advice, ask for money.”</p>
<p>Because these folks have many friends and followers, the opportunity for your campaign to grow quickly is huge.  A couple of friends of fans with 1,000s of online friends can quickly ramp up your fundraising using social media.</p>

<p style="margin:.1pt 0;"><span style="font-size:12pt;">Michael Long (The Red Recruiter) is a small business owner that wears red shoes every single day. Based out of San Antonio, Michael started his business with the intent to raise the bar in the recruiting industry. Michael’s firm specializes in identifying the very best <a href="http://www.redrecruiting.com/work-with-red/recruiting/" target="_blank"><span style="color:#993300;">Human Resources and Social Media talent</span></a> across the country. In addition to scouting out the best and the brightest, Michael is continuously engaged in <a href="http://www.redrecruiting.com/red-speaking/" target="_blank">speaking</a>, <a href="http://www.redrecruiting.com/red-recruiting/red-training/" target="_blank">training</a> and <a href="http://www.redrecruiting.com/work-with-red/consulting/" target="_blank">consulting</a> on the topic of social media as it applies to recruiting, job search, human resources and overall corporate strategy.</span></p>
<p style="margin:.1pt 0;"><span style="font-size:12pt;"><br />
</span></p>
<p style="margin:.1pt 0;"><span style="font-size:12pt;">In his “spare time,” Michael runs <a href="http://www.redrecruiting.com/red-shoe-project/" target="_blank">Red Shoe Project</a>, a non-profit awareness campaign that aims to put the fun back into helping charities. Recruiting, Human Resources, Social Media and Red Shoe Project are all topics that Michael touches on in his blog <a href="http://www.redrecruiting.com/" target="_blank">The Red Recruiter</a>. <img loading="lazy" data-attachment-id="172" data-permalink="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/2009/10/07/the-red-recruiter-is-coming-to-tweetcamp/redrecruiterlogo/" data-orig-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/redrecruiterlogo.jpg" data-orig-size="263,156" data-comments-opened="1" data-image-meta="{&quot;aperture&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;credit&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;camera&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;caption&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;created_timestamp&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;copyright&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;focal_length&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;iso&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;shutter_speed&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;title&quot;:&quot;&quot;}" data-image-title="RedRecruiterLogo" data-image-description="" data-image-caption="" data-medium-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/redrecruiterlogo.jpg?w=263" data-large-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/redrecruiterlogo.jpg?w=263" class="alignright size-full wp-image-172" title="RedRecruiterLogo" src="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/redrecruiterlogo.jpg?w=550" alt="RedRecruiterLogo"   srcset="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/redrecruiterlogo.jpg 263w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/redrecruiterlogo.jpg?w=150&amp;h=89 150w" sizes="(max-width: 263px) 100vw, 263px" /></span></p>
<p style="margin:.1pt 0;"><span style="font-size:12pt;"><br />
</span></p>
<p style="margin:.1pt 0;"><span style="font-size:12pt;">Business aside, Michael has enjoyed some adventures in his lifetime. At age 16, he moved abroad to Guatemala for an entire year. After returning to Oregon, Michael met his now-wife Zaida–an inbound exchange student from Argentina. Michael moved to Argentina for a year after high school and started learning how to play guitar. After returning to the U.S. they both graduated from Georgetown University in Washington, D.C. They moved to Phoenix after college and eventually relocated to San Antonio in 2007.</span></p>

<p>Here&#8217;s the inside info on how we went from concept to reality with the TweetCamp t-shirt.</p>
<p>Mike says:</p>
<p>Several weeks ago Maura approached me to help design the t-shirt for TweetCamp Chicago in my sketchnote style. Maura and I met at the <a href="http://bit.ly/2KzjaX">SND Chicago</a> event this past May, where I captured sketchnotes of the speakers.</p>
<p>Maura provided the details for the shirt requirements:</p>
<p>* 2 color light and dark blue<br />
* A white shirt<br />
* Design for the front only</p>
<p>She wanted to include a few key items as well:</p>
<p>* Skyline of Chicago (either exact or stylized)<br />
* A Twitter-like bird (this is a TweetCamp after all)<br />
* The Chicago flag<br />
* A space where attendees could enter their own Twitter @name</p>
<p>Following Maura’s specifications, I began sketching out 3 ideas for the shirt design in my Moleskine gridded notebook:</p>
<div data-shortcode="caption" id="attachment_156" style="width: 403px" class="wp-caption alignleft"><img aria-describedby="caption-attachment-156" loading="lazy" data-attachment-id="156" data-permalink="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/2009/10/02/behind-the-scenes-tweetcamp-t-shirts/tshirt-sketch-design/" data-orig-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png" data-orig-size="393,634" data-comments-opened="1" data-image-meta="{&quot;aperture&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;credit&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;camera&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;caption&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;created_timestamp&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;copyright&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;focal_length&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;iso&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;shutter_speed&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;title&quot;:&quot;&quot;}" data-image-title="Tshirt sketch design" data-image-description="" data-image-caption="" data-medium-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png?w=186" data-large-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png?w=393" class="size-full wp-image-156" title="Tshirt sketch design" src="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png?w=550" alt="Tshirt sketch design"   srcset="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png 393w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png?w=93&amp;h=150 93w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-sketch-design.png?w=186&amp;h=300 186w" sizes="(max-width: 393px) 100vw, 393px" /><p id="caption-attachment-156" class="wp-caption-text">Mike&#39;s original sketch designs</p></div>
<p>First I sketched a stylized skyline of Chicago, playing with the required elements in a loose fashion. Once I had an idea on paper where I wanted to go, I sketched out two options, one on a light shirt and another on a dark shirt (for an alternative).</p>
<p>Maura and her team had a look and loved the light version, so I proceeded with inking a sketchnote illustration from the pencil sketch concept.</p>
<p>For this illustration, I used a large Moleskine sketchbook, because the paper is thick and holds gel ink so well. As I illustrated the piece I had an idea for adding TweetCamp Chicago lettering to the lake, so I included that in my art.</p>
<p>I also switched the highrise building in the skyline from the John Hancock tower to the Sears Tower. As a Chicagoan in my youth, the John Hancock building is hardwired into my brain, but I felt the Sears Tower better represented modern Chicago for this piece. <img src="https://s0.wp.com/wp-content/mu-plugins/wpcom-smileys/twemoji/2/72x72/1f642.png" alt="🙂" class="wp-smiley" style="height: 1em; max-height: 1em;" /></p>
<p>Once the pieces were inked up, I scanned the art into the Mac and in Photoshop, colorized different parts of the illustration, with light and dark blue colors, along with a mocked up t-shirt sample:</p>
<div data-shortcode="caption" id="attachment_155" style="width: 310px" class="wp-caption alignright"><img aria-describedby="caption-attachment-155" loading="lazy" data-attachment-id="155" data-permalink="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/2009/10/02/behind-the-scenes-tweetcamp-t-shirts/tshirt-mockup/" data-orig-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png" data-orig-size="441,410" data-comments-opened="1" data-image-meta="{&quot;aperture&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;credit&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;camera&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;caption&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;created_timestamp&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;copyright&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;focal_length&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;iso&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;shutter_speed&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;title&quot;:&quot;&quot;}" data-image-title="Tshirt mockup" data-image-description="" data-image-caption="" data-medium-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png?w=300" data-large-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png?w=441" class="size-medium wp-image-155" title="Tshirt mockup" src="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png?w=300&#038;h=278" alt="Tshirt mockup" width="300" height="278" srcset="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png?w=300 300w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png?w=150 150w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/tshirt-mockup.png 441w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/><p id="caption-attachment-155" class="wp-caption-text">original t-shirt mockup</p></div>
<div data-shortcode="caption" id="attachment_154" style="width: 310px" class="wp-caption alignright"><img aria-describedby="caption-attachment-154" loading="lazy" data-attachment-id="154" data-permalink="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/2009/10/02/behind-the-scenes-tweetcamp-t-shirts/picture-1/" data-orig-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png" data-orig-size="628,626" data-comments-opened="1" data-image-meta="{&quot;aperture&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;credit&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;camera&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;caption&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;created_timestamp&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;copyright&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;focal_length&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;iso&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;shutter_speed&quot;:&quot;0&quot;,&quot;title&quot;:&quot;&quot;}" data-image-title="Picture 1" data-image-description="" data-image-caption="" data-medium-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png?w=300" data-large-file="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png?w=550" class="size-medium wp-image-154" title="Picture 1" src="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png?w=300&#038;h=299" alt="Picture 1" width="300" height="299" srcset="https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png?w=300 300w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png?w=600 600w, https://tweetcampchicago.wordpress.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/picture-1.png?w=150 150w" sizes="(max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px" /><p id="caption-attachment-154" class="wp-caption-text">first run of inked art made digital</p></div>
<p>Maura and the TweetCamp Chicago team loved the design, and gave approval to finalize the artwork for t-shirt printing.</p>
<p>Because I’ve created art for many t-shirts, I knew that the easiest format to provide is vector-based EPS. This allows the screen printer to sized the art as needed and easily separate the elements into whatever colors are needed.</p>
<p>However, my scans and source are were high resolution TIF files, so I turned to <a href="http://www.vectormagic.com">VectorMagic.com</a> for a conversion from bitmap to vectored art. A few minutes later, I had a nicely vectorized piece of art that I then tuned for production.<br />
I knew the art would print on a white shirt and had concerns about the blue having enough contrast against the white, so I tuned the color a bit darker in the final production art.</p>
<p>I also added dark blue to the @ symbol of the final art for a bit more emphasis and fiddled a little with the details of the buildings in the skyline.</p>
<p>Once the art was ready to go, I sent it off to Maura for hand-off to the printer, with some notes on color choice for the printers&#8217; on-hand inks, particularly for the light blue.</p>
<p>All in all this was a fun project to work on, and explore a new medium for my sketchnote style art. I’m pleased with how the design turned out and can’t wait to see how the printed shirts look!</p>
